Snr .net Developer Resume
New York, NY
SUMMARY
- Over 16+ years of experience in Full Software Development Life Cycle and Microsoft .Net Technologies including design, coding, testing, task allocation and release activities.
- Excellent experience in roles as Senior Developer / Team Lead
- Very experienced in Application Development, Database Modeling and Application Maintenance.
- Excellent expertise in Client - Server, Multi-Tier and Web based applications.
- Extensive web and windows based development experience utilizing C#.Net, ASP.NET, ADO.NET, Web Forms, AJAX, Web services, XML/XSLT, CSS
- Strong skills in Oracle, SQL Server, PL/SQL, SQL Loader, SQL*Plus including experience in Database design using ERWIN
- Proficient in VB.Net, Visual Basic, ADO, COM, ASP, Shell Scripting
- Excellent communication and inter-personal skills.
TECHNICAL SKILLS
Internet/Intranet: ASP.Net, VB.Net, VB Script, HTML, DHTML, XML/XSLT, JavaScript, JQuery, CSS, Bootstrap
Languages: C#, C, C++, Java
GUI: VB.Net /Visual Basic 6.0, Winforms
Database/Utilities: Oracle, SQL Server, P/L SQL, SQL Navigator, TOAD
Data Modeling: Erwin 4.0
Reporting Tools: Crystal Reports
Operating Systems: UNIX (HP, Sun Solaris), Linux, Windows 2000/2003
PROFESSIONAL EXPERIENCE
Confidential, New York, NY
Snr .Net Developer
Responsibilities:
- Studied the Requirements and Architected the solution
- Coordinated with the offshore team during every phase of the application.
- Worked on the logical and physical data model for the application
- Designed and built WCF services using C#.Net
- Written C# Batch programs to process the Trades from Brazil
- Designed and created tables, views, stored procedures, Types, UDFs in SQL Server.
- Worked with Control-M to Create Jobs and setup them.
- Developed web pages using MVC, ASP.Net, C#, JavaScript, JQuery, AJAX, HTML, DHTML, CSS
- Written Shell Scripts to invoke C# batch programs
- Provided Technical Support for the Application.
Environment: C#.Net, ASP.Net, MVC, SQL Server 2012, Control-M, JavaScript, JQuery, AJAX, HTML, DHTML, Microsoft Visual Studio 2013, .Net Framework 4.5, Windows Batch Scripts, JIRA
Confidential, Mahwah, NJ
Senior .Net Developer
Responsibilities:
- Performed Requirement Analysis, Estimates, Design, Development and Coordination with the external teams for the interfaces.
- Created detailed Technical Specification documents
- Designed and developed a generic MQ Reader in C#, SQL Server that reads messages of different formats from different applications. (IBM MQ Messages)
- Designed the entire Web UI for the Application.
- Used SSIS to load and transform the data
- Led a team of 5 responsible for the interactive web application created using ASP.Net, C#, JavaScript, JQuery, HTML, DHTML, CSS
- Designed and built business and data access components using C#.Net
- Involved in the design of physical and logical data model
- Designed and created tables, views, stored procedures, Types, UDFs in SQL Server.
Environment: C#.Net, ASP.Net, SQL Server 2012, SSIS, SSRS, ADO.Net, JavaScript, HTML, DHTML, CSS, Microsoft Visual Studio 2012, .Net Framework 4.0, IBM MQ
Confidential, Mahwah, NJ
Senior .Net Developer
Responsibilities:
- Performed Analysis, Estimates, Modular Design, Development and Coordination with the QA team.
- Followed Agile/SCRUM methodology throughout the life cycle of the project
- Created detail design documents for the Imports Process
- Designed and developed web pages in ASP.Net / C#.Net/ Web Forms/ HTML/DHTML/CSS/JavaScript for Charges, leg movements, container information, shipping pieces summary etc.,
- Designed and built business and data access components using C#.Net
- Wrote consumer classes in C#.Net for the Web Services from internal interfaces
- Involved in the design of physical and logical data model for the import process, expense system
- Created JIL Scripts and Used Autosys for scheduling and monitoring jobs
- Designed and created tables, views, sequences, Snapshots and Indexes in Oracle.
- Developed packages, triggers, functions in Oracle PL/SQL.
- Tuning of complex SQLs to improve the performance.
- Created Stored Procedures/Functions/Views in T-SQL for the costing application
Environment: C#.Net, ASP.Net, Oracle, SQL Server, ADO.Net, Web Forms, HTML, DHTML, CSS, PL SQL Developer, JavaScript, Microsoft Visual Studio 2008, .Net Framework 3.5, Autosys
Confidential, Paramus, NJ
Senior .Net Developer
Responsibilities:
- Performed Analysis, Estimates, Modular Design, Development and Coordination with the QA team.
- Created detailed designed documents for the Confidential Delivery Intercept module
- Designed and developed dynamic web pages in ASP.Net / C#.Net/ Web Forms for UDI module
- Designed and built business and data components using C#.Net
- Wrote consumer classes in C#.Net for the Web Services from internal interfaces
- Involved in the design of physical and logical data model for the UDI
- Designed and created tables, views, sequences, Snapshots and Indexes in Oracle.
- Developed packages, triggers, functions in Oracle PL/SQL.
- Tuning of complex SQLs to improve the performance.
Environment: C#.Net, ASP.Net, Oracle, ADO.Net, Web Forms, JavaScript, SQL Navigator 4.0, Microsoft Visual Studio 2008, Windows2000.
Confidential, Jersey City, NJ
Senior Developer
Responsibilities:
- Involved in Analysis, Estimates, Modular Design, Development and Coordination with the QA team.
- Created web services using C#.Net, SOAP, XML
- Written consumer classes in C#.Net for the webservices from Payment Processing system.
- Designed and built web pages on C#.Net, ASP.Net, Web Formsfor the Fixed Income, Derivatives, SBSL, and Future Margin Centers.
- Worked on Tickets and Small business enhancements that involved code changes in Java, Oracle, PL/SQL, VB, ASP.
- Create technical specifications for all the development tasks assigned.
- Created physical and logical data model for the migration project.
- Used UNIX Shell scripting for the scheduled batch jobs that are scheduled through AUTOSYS
- Designed and created tables, views, sequences, Snapshots and Indexes in Oracle.
- Developed packages, triggers, functions in Oracle PL/SQL.
- Used SQL Loader to load and extract the data
- Involved in tuning the complex SQLs to improve the performance.
- Developed Oracle Stored Procedures to process the trade positions and recalculate the collateral and market values for the Japanese business ( Confidential Japan).
Environment: / Software Used: ASP.Net, C#.Net, Oracle, ADO.Net, VB, ASP, Web Forms, XML, SOAP, Crystal Reports, SQL Navigator 4.0, DB Artisan, Java, Eclipse, Infragistics, TIBCO, VB6, Microsoft Visual Studio 2005, Microsoft Visual Studio 2005, Crystal Reports10, Windows2000
Confidential, Wilmington, DE
Senior Developer/Lead/.Net Architect
Responsibilities:
- Led a team of 4 members
- Wrote PL/SQL unit test cases using PLSQL framework.
- Reengineered the legacy Campaign Meta Data and Rules Manager using C#.Net, VB.Net, ASP.Net
- Developed web services in C#.Net, SOAP, XML for the CWA to access the offer data
- Wrote code generator in PL/SQL that generates Oracle PL/SQL packages and triggers to capture changes to data in the Campaign Planning tool and log the changes.
- Involved in requirement analysis and finalizing the requirement.
- Played a key role in the data modeling.
- Organized QA, ITE and Production releases and prepared playbook for the implementations.
- Provided final review of code written by team members
- Involved in CWA Integration project to make changes to the existing VB6 application.
Environment: C#,ASP.Net, Visual Studio 2005, Oracle 9i, SQL Navigator 4.0, VB6, Windows2000, Sun Solaris 2.7, Mercury Quality Center, Harvest, Erwin, JavaScript, HTML, MS Project
Confidential
Responsibilities:
- Worked as a Senior developer
- Involved in requirement review.
- Reengineered the Legacy Grouper Application toC#.Net, ASP.Net
- Organized QA, ITE and Production releases and prepared playbook for the implementations.
- Worked on Visual Basic 6.0 for the production issues and business enhancement requirements.
- Reviewed the code written by the team members.
Environment: C#.Net,VB6, ASP.Net, Oracle 9i, SQL Navigator 4.0, Microsoft Visual Studio 2003, JavaScript, MS Project HTML, Windows 2000, Sun Solaris 2.7, Mercury Quality Center, Harvest, Erwin, Crystal Reports
Confidential
Responsibilities:
- Analysis of Business requirement document and come up with solutions
- Prepared Process flow, Sequence and Use-Case Diagrams
- Created Data Flow Diagrams
- Re-Created User Profile using ASP.Net
- Created shell scripts in UNIX to call the Oracle procedures.
- Delivered Review Documents to DRB.
- Wrote technical and functional specification
- Created Triggers/Packages/Indexes/Tables/Constraints in Oracle
- Used Test Director to create Test Scripts, and log defects
Environment: Oracle 9i, Visual Basic 6.0, Formula One, Sheridan Activex Suite, Erwin4.0, Visio, SQL Navigator 4.0, Windows2000, Sun Solaris 2.7, JDK1.3.1, XML, Xerces 2.2.0, JDBC, Test Director.
Confidential
Responsibilities:
- Prepared Process flow, Sequence and Use-case diagrams
- Created Data Flow Diagrams.
- Created shell scripts in UNIX to call the oracle procedures
- Worked on EA tickets
- Delivered Review Documents to DRB
- Written Technical and Functional Specification
- Created Triggers/Packages/Indexes/Tables/Constraints in Oracle
- Used Test Director to create Test Scripts, and log defects
Environment: Oracle 9i, Visual Basic 6.0, Formula One, Sheridan Activex Suite, Erwin4.0, Visio, SQL Navigator 4.0, Windows2000, MS Project, Sun Solaris 2.7, JDK1.3.1, XML, Xerces 2.2.0, JDBC, Test Director
Confidential
Responsibilities:
- Do analysis of business requirement document and come up with solutions
- Prepare Process flow, Sequence and Use-case diagrams.
- Design data models using Erwin.
- Create data flow diagrams.
- Did Prime Change Process that recalculate the effective APR whenever there is a change in the Index (Prime or Libor)
- Work on EA tickets
- Write Technical and Functional Specification
- Create or modify existing functionality of C-Plan
- Create/Write stored procedures, trigger and packages and other database objects in Oracle.
Environment: Oracle8i, Visual Basic 6.0, Formula One, Sheridan Activex Suite, Erwin4.0, VisioSQL Navigator 4.0, Windows2000, Sun Solaris 2.7, XML
Confidential
Responsibilities:
- Responsible for Studying User Requirement Documents and Creating the Functional Specification Document.
- Involved in Design, Development, Maintenance and testing of C-Plan application.
- Written Triggers, Stored Procedures, Packages and other Oracle objects written P/L SQL Blocks for Data fix.
- Created stored procedures, Packages and Triggers in SQL Server.
- Optimized the application both in front end and back end.
- Written shell scripts to run the stored procedures to create File based reports.
- Used Visual Source Safe (VSS 6.0) for source code management.
- Worked on EA Tickets and fixed bugs
Environment: Oracle, Visual Basic 6.0, COM, SQL Navigator, RDO, Erwin4.0, Sun Solaris 2.7
Confidential, New York, NY
Developer
Responsibilities:
- Created stored triggers, procedures, functions, and tables, sequences, constraints, and indexes in SQL Server 2000
- UI screens were designed and developed with VB6.0
- Created Business components (COM) using Visual Basic 6.0 for accessing data from the database server,
- Deployed the components in Microsoft Transaction Server 2.0 and accessed from VB,
- Used ADO for accessing database.
Environment: Visual Basic 6.0, COM, ActiveX, SQL Server 2000, ADO, MTS 2.0, Erwin3.0, Sun Solaris 2.7, Windows NT 4.0, XML1.0, XSLT
Confidential, New York, NY
Project Leader
Responsibilities:
- Led a team of 7 members
- Requirement Analysis, Task Allocation, Monitoring the progress
- Involved in the Design and Analysis phase of the application
- Created tables, views, store procedures, functions in SQL Server
- Integrated the forms, Tested the forms whether they meet over the quality and GUI standard,
- Involved in deployment at the client site and End User Training.
Environment: SQL Server 7, Visual Basic 6.0, Protoview ActiveX Suite, Actuate, COM, ActiveX, ADO, MTS 2.0, Erwin3.0
